synology·SynologybyLumidaub

Checksum mismatch on file ?

Edit: aaaand it's gone. Rest in peace, little hard drive.

Every once in a while, my DS720+ warns me that there's been a "checksum mismatch on file [ ]", as seen in the attached screenshot. What the fuck is that supposed to mean, what do I do with this? Why is there no file name?

Some context: One of my drives seems to be failing, maybe, possibly, and I'd been getting similar checksum mismatch warnings but they'd at least include a path and filename (as far as I can tell they were all temp files). SMART data tells me there are bad clusters, but different diagnostic tools have given me different results (the Seagate tool tells me the drive is perfectly healthy). A few days ago, I removed the drive and connected it to my PC, ran chkdsk on it, no issues. I put the drive back and put some data on it that I don't mind terribly losing to see what it's doing now. Since then, the warnings have been less frequent but they aren't giving me a file name anymore.

So I suspect these warnings are about that drive but now I'm out of ideas. I'm also fairly new at this stuff, bare with me. Anyone got any clues for me, please and thank you?

PSA: don't trust your user profile

Your user profile on reddit may not show any comments anymore but that doesn't mean they're all gone. If you want to purge your content, use the search engine of your preference to look for your username. I just spent four hours manually deleting a bunch of stuff that didn't show up on my profile and that any automated solutions were unable to find during the last few weeks (not just because of blackouts). I'd be surprised if I won't have to do this several times more.

Also, if you're using Qwant, remember to go through all the languages.
